Consulting Services
The Consulting Services Program is responsible for administering contracts for the performance of right of way services (e.g., appraisal, appraisal review, negotiations, and relocation services) when the District Office staff resources are not sufficient to meet expedited project advertisement schedules. The Right of Way Consulting Services Program administers "non-professional" contracts.
Only firms that have been pre-qualified are eligible to submit proposals for these types of contracts. Additional procedures and guidelines for pre-qualifications can be obtained from Vicki Campbell.

Appraisal
The Appraisal Program is responsible for the development of appraisal reports that establish the fair market value of properties being acquired for highway construction projects. For more information click here.

Acquisition
The Acquisition Program is responsible for securing real property through negotiation. This includes procurement not only through voluntary conveyances, but also through eminent domain.

Relocation
The Relocation Program is responsible for administering a comprehensive program of services and benefits to coordinate, to the maximum extent possible, the timely and successful relocation of displacees and re-establishment of businesses.

Utilities
The Utilities Program is responsible for managing the adjustments and relocation of utility lines within the proposed right of way for highway projects.

Property Management
The Property Management Program is responsible for the management and disposition of all residue properties and surplus rights of way.
